The in fluenceonmyelopoiesis of filgrastim (Leukostim, «Biocad» Inc., Russia) in a dose of 16mg per kgwith a singlesubcutaneous injectionat 1 h afterirradiation in experimentalpost-radiationbone marrowsyndromeofrabbits has been investigated.The intake of bone marrowfor researchwas carried out by puncture of the animals ilium before the experiment andat 3, 7, 10, 14, 21, 28 experiment days.It is shown thatLeukostim provided a high level of protection of proliferatinghematopoieticprecursors inthe early period afterradiation exposure, which was reflected in the preventionof post-radiationdeficiencyof cells composing neutrophil, monocyte, lymphocytebloodshoots; the protectiveproperties of investigateddrug in relation to erythrocariocyticandmegakaryocyticlines were not expressedsubstantially.
